Solving the 2019 Honda Accord Tire Pressure Light Issue: What to Check and How to Fix It

The most likely cause of the 2019 Honda Accord Tire Pressure Light coming on is a tire that is severely underinflated or has a slow leak.

2019 Honda Accord Tire Pressure Light Keeps Coming On

The 2019 Honda Accord Tire Pressure Light keeps coming on and can be a perplexing issue to understand. This article provides an overview of what this problem is, the possible causes behind it, and tips on how to troubleshoot the issue. The tire pressure light will generally come on when an abnormal or abnormal range in tire pressure is detected, indicating there may be under inflation of a tire or even a puncture. According to Honda service manuals, several factors can cause the tire pressure light to come on and stay activeunder inflation due to natural leakage, damaged valve stem(s), punctured tire(s), random weather changes and a general type of failure which Honda has identified. To troubleshoot this issue and get the light to turn off, one must go through a few steps including checking the tires for wear & tear (including any punctures or cuts), checking air pressure & adding air as necessary, or replacing damaged components as needed. Doing these steps should get the light turned off; however, if all checks out, then its best to take the car into your nearest service center where they can more thoroughly diagnose any underlying issues that may have caused the issue in the first place.

Tire Pressure Monitor Warning Light

The Tire Pressure Monitor Warning Light (TPMS) is an important safety feature of the 2019 Honda Accord that alerts the driver when tire pressure levels are too low or too high. The TPMS system is designed to monitor the air pressure of all four tires and warn the driver if there is an issue that needs to be addressed. When this light illuminates, it is important to have your tires checked and inspected as soon as possible to ensure that the vehicle remains safe.

How it Works

The TPMS system in the 2019 Honda Accord uses a set of sensors on each tire that measure air pressure levels. Each tire has its own sensor which sends a signal to a central control module in the vehicle. This module then sends a signal to the dashboard display which illuminates the TPMS warning light if any of the tires are not within their recommended pressure range. If this light illuminates, it is important to check your tire pressures as soon as possible and correct any issues that may be present.
